Overview
- Bangladesh were limited to 213 for 7 in the 2nd ODI in Dhaka after West Indies used only spinners for the full innings.
- Five bowlers — Akeal Hosein, Roston Chase, Khary Pierre, Gudakesh Motie and Alick Athanaze — each completed 10 overs.
- Gudakesh Motie took 3 for 65, Alick Athanaze delivered 2 for 14 in 10 overs with three maidens, and Akeal Hosein finished with 2 for 41.
- Justin Greaves, the only designated seamer in the XI, did not bowl as West Indies leaned into selection changes after dropping Jayden Seales and Romario Shepherd and adding Akeal Hosein and debutant Ackeem Auguste.
- Rishad Hossain’s unbeaten 39 off 14 and Mehidy Hasan Miraz’s 32 not out lifted Bangladesh late, while the 50 overs of spin surpassed Sri Lanka’s previous men’s mark of 44.
